Title: Innovations by Kazuo Haruna: Pioneering Double Vacuum Technologies

Introduction

Kazuo Haruna, an accomplished inventor based in Kakogawa, Japan, has made significant contributions to the field of vacuum technology through his innovative inventions. With a portfolio of 11 patents, Haruna’s work focuses on enhancing efficiency and functionality in various systems, particularly in gas purification and vacuum processes.

Latest Patents

Among his latest patents, Haruna has developed several cutting-edge devices, including the "Double Vacuum Pump Apparatus," which incorporates positive displacement vacuum pumps to optimize performance. This apparatus includes critical components such as suction and discharge ports, as well as a pressure detector strategically located near the suction port. Another notable invention is the "Gas Purification System Provided with Double Vacuum Pump Apparatus," which utilizes this advanced pumping mechanism for improved gas filtering. Additionally, the "Exhaust Gas Vibration Suppressing Device in Double Vacuum Pump Apparatus" addresses noise and vibration issues to further enhance operational comfort.
